This should be fixed in Mumble 1.3.4-3. debian/tests/control had this: Test-Command: smoke when it should have been: Tests: smoke If the autopkgtest passes tomorrow as shown in the Debian tracker I'll close this bug. -- Chris -- Chris Knadle chris.kna...@coredump.us Adrian Bunk:
